The ardent [[Rushu]]'s experimentation with this behavior results in a mobile chair for [[Rysn]] which hovers by being vertically reverse coupled to a heavy object (an anchor which is allowed to fall a short distance) but remains laterally uncoupled allowing for free motion when pushed. Rushu notes that the chair's rotational motion remains coupled, but believes it would be possible to fix that upon further refinement.{{book ref|sa3.5|8}}

There are no confirmed instances of other types of fabrial being modified by aluminum in the same way. Reverser fabrials are stated to operate similarly to conjoiners and therefore likely behave similarly under aluminum modification.{{book ref|sa3.5|5}} It is unclear what effect aluminum would have on fabrials that do not rely on two paired gemstones. Attractor fabrials would have a "shadow" if partially blocked by aluminum. Though the attraction will bend round the edges, in the same way as light would bend.{{wob ref|16021}}
